This review focuses on the critical issues and future directions in the application of diamond in high technology. Diamond nuclear radiation detectors, photosensors, photoemitters, spectral windows, active and passive microelectronic components, and microelectromechanical systems are discussed in detail. In Russia, high-technology diamond applications have not yet moved toward the manufacturing stage, even though Russia possesses immense resources of natural diamond and a considerable scientific potential in the field of creating unique synthetic diamonds, polycrystalline and single-crystal diamond films, and diamond-like compounds. We hope that the points raised in this review will provide the impetus for the development of diamond technology in Russia. 相似文献

Based on mathematical techniques of Markov processes, the usefulness of constructing and utilization of a group measure to
increase storage reliability of a physical quantity unit under the conditions of metrological autonomy and decrease in economic
expenditures for verification (calibration) of individual measuring devices is demonstrated. Utilization of the methodology
proposed allows us to provide a scientifically justified determination of an increased intercalibration interval of measuring
devices.
